North America, Western United States, Montana, Fort Union Formation, Paleocene era, ca. 66 to 58 million years ago. Two fossilized gingko leaves in separate stone matrices, likely from the prehistoric and now extinct Ginkgo cranei, showcasing well-preserved blade striations that contrast against the surrounding stone. Once widespread across the globe, the Ginkgo genus now survives only through Ginkgo biloba, a species that has become an urban park essential, prized for its distinctive fan-shaped leaves and medicinal uses. This ancient fossil offers a glimpse into the deep evolutionary history of a tree that endures to this day.
